Well, my grow room was supposed to be in the loft, but some useless arsehole has let me down so I had to take action as I wanna get things going.

So, under the stairs we go. This was full of stuff I now have no space for, but I hope it will be worth it.

To anyone else, just a normal understair cloak cupboard!

Attached Image


But underneath the coats:

Attached Image


This is one metre of white black white doubled over and the 'seems' taped together. I have taped the left side to the little doorway and then used velcro at the top and down the right handside....so I can use it as a makeshift door. I have also put velcro on the outside of the 'door' and on the side of the 'cupboard' so I can velcro it open, as well as closed!

Attached Image


This is my set up for the germination period, although I have actually only planted three seeds. I wanted to get it right on a small scale before I put the other 12 in. I keep the lid on the propagator with the vents closed at the moment. It is a four tube flourescent canopy in there which produces 5800 lumens, and an oil radiator to keep the temperature up as the lights arent strong enough.

press the min/max temp/rh buttons, you can see them change, press till theres no writing but temp only, thats your temp now, press once for max temp, twice for min temp, that'll be the highest and lowest temps since you reset it. i check mine every day and reset every day

When you press the min/max button it shows you the highest temp/RH that has happened in the room. When you press it a second time it shows the minimums that have happened. Lets you know what goes on when you're not around to stare at it. smile.gif
